Depsgraph: New dependency graph integration commit
This commit integrates the work done so far on the new dependency graph system,
where goal was to replace legacy depsgraph with the new one, supporting loads of
neat features like:
- More granular dependency relation nature, which solves issues with fake cycles
in the dependencies.
- Move towards all-animatable, by better integration of drivers into the system.
- Lay down some basis for upcoming copy-on-write, overrides and so on.
The new system is living side-by-side with the previous one and disabled by
default, so nothing will become suddenly broken. The way to enable new depsgraph
is to pass `--new-depsgraph` command line argument.
It's a bit early to consider the system production-ready, there are some TODOs
and issues were discovered during the merge period, they'll be addressed ASAP.
But it's important to merge, because it's the only way to attract artists to
really start testing this system.
There are number of assorted documents related on the design of the new system:
* http://wiki.blender.org/index.php/User:Aligorith/GSoC2013_Depsgraph#Design_Documents
* http://wiki.blender.org/index.php/User:Nazg-gul/DependencyGraph
There are also some user-related information online:
* http://code.blender.org/2015/02/blender-dependency-graph-branch-for-users/
* http://code.blender.org/2015/03/more-dependency-graph-tricks/
Kudos to everyone who was involved into the project:
- Joshua "Aligorith" Leung -- design specification, initial code
- Lukas "lukas_t" Toenne -- integrating code into blender, with further fixes
- Sergey "Sergey" "Sharybin" -- some mocking around, trying to wrap up the
project and so
- Bassam "slikdigit" Kurdali -- stressing the new system, reporting all the
issues and recording/writing documentation.
- Everyone else who i forgot to mention here :)

Refactor CDData masks, to have one mask per mesh elem type.
We already have different storages for cddata of verts, edges etc.,
'simply' do the same for the mask flags we use all around Blender code
to request some data, or limit some operation to some layers, etc.
Reason we need this is that some cddata types (like Normals) are
actually shared between verts/polys/loops, and we don’t want to generate
clnors everytime we request vnors!
As a side note, this also does final fix to T59338, which was the
trigger for this patch (need to request computed loop normals for
another mesh than evaluated one).
Reviewers: brecht, campbellbarton, sergey
Differential Revision: https://developer.blender.org/D4407

Remove Blender Internal and legacy viewport from Blender 2.8.
Brecht authored this commit, but he gave me the honours to actually
do it. Here it goes; Blender Internal. Bye bye, you did great!
* Point density, voxel data, ocean, environment map textures were removed,
as these only worked within BI rendering. Note that the ocean modifier
and the Cycles point density shader node continue to work.
* Dynamic paint using material shading was removed, as this only worked
with BI. If we ever wanted to support this again probably it should go
through the baking API.
* GPU shader export through the Python API was removed. This only worked
for the old BI GLSL shaders, which no longer exists. Doing something
similar for Eevee would be significantly more complicated because it
uses a lot of multiplass rendering and logic outside the shader, it's
probably impractical.
* Collada material import / export code is mostly gone, as it only worked
for BI materials. We need to add Cycles / Eevee material support at some
point.
* The mesh noise operator was removed since it only worked with BI
material texture slots. A displacement modifier can be used instead.
* The delete texture paint slot operator was removed since it only worked
for BI material texture slots. Could be added back with node support.
* Not all legacy viewport features are supported in the new viewport, but
their code was removed. If we need to bring anything back we can look at
older git revisions.
* There is some legacy viewport code that I could not remove yet, and some
that I probably missed.
* Shader node execution code was left mostly intact, even though it is not
used anywhere now. We may eventually use this to replace the texture
nodes with Cycles / Eevee shader nodes.
* The Cycles Bake panel now includes settings for baking multires normal
and displacement maps. The underlying code needs to be merged properly,
and we plan to add back support for multires AO baking and add support
to Cycles baking for features like vertex color, displacement, and other
missing baking features.
* This commit removes DNA and the Python API for BI material, lamp, world
and scene settings. This breaks a lot of addons.
* There is more DNA that can be removed or renamed, where Cycles or Eevee
are reusing some old BI properties but the names are not really correct
anymore.
* Texture slots for materials, lamps and world were removed. They remain
for brushes, particles and freestyle linestyles.
* 'BLENDER_RENDER' remains in the COMPAT_ENGINES of UI panels. Cycles and
other renderers use this to find all panels to show, minus a few panels
that they have their own replacement for.
